Winter hair damage-hard water:

It essentially creates mineral build-up that ultimately becomes much more damaging in winters.

The following constitutes the many ways that hard water may inflict damage:


Leaves mineral deposits on hair strands

Makes the hair feel rough, dry, and tangled

Weakens the scalp barrier, thus aggravating dandruff

Fades color treatments

Reduces the action of shampoos and conditioners

Hard water combined with the collection of winter dryness may double weakening and frizzing.

What A Shower Filter Actually Does

–A shower filter takes out or lessens minerals, chlorine, rust particles, and any other impurity from the tap water.

Present Benefits of Shower Filters

Softens and smoothens hair

Lessens frizz and dryness caused by winter

Keeps a balance within the scalp, reducing dandruff

Maximizes absorption of oils, serums, and conditioners

Prevents mineral build-up that could thus undermine hair follicles

Simply put, a shower filter creates a friendlier environment for both scalp and hair.
